Currently in the spotlight: the year\u2019s best documentaries, care of this year\u2019s <a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/awards\/results\/2025-critics-choice-documentary-awards-nominations-orwell-1235155687\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Critics Choice Documentary Awards<\/a>, which took place on Sunday, November 9, 2025 at The Edison Ballroom in Manhattan.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/criticism\/movies\/the-perfect-neighbor-review-documentary-stand-your-ground-laws-1235087856\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Geeta Gandbhir\u2019s lauded feature \u201cThe Perfect Neighbor\u201d<\/a> was the evening\u2019s big winner, walking away with not just a Best Documentary Feature win and a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/awards\/consider-this\/the-perfect-neighbor-documentary-oscar-interview-1235156101\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Best Director win for Gandbhir<\/a>, but also Best Editing for Viridiana Lieberman, Best Archival Documentary, and Best True Crime Documentary.<\/p>\n<p>Hosted by award-winning actor, writer, and producer Aasif Mandvi, the annual event hosted a variety of leading filmmakers, industry professionals, and special guests for an evening celebrating excellence in documentary filmmaking.\u00a0Other big winners included \u201cMr. Scorsese,\u201d \u201cOcean with David Attenborough,\u201d and\u00a0\u201cOrwell: 2+2=5,\u201d which each won two awards.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p> <a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/features\/best-of\/savageland-mandatory-viewing-ice-agents-1235157584\/\" title=\"\" target=\"_self\" rel=\"noopener\" data-card-index=\"0\" data-post-id=\"1235157584\"><img src=\"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/11\/1762761311_283_Screenshot-2025-11-07-at-11.02.18-AM-1.png\" alt=\"'Savageland' (2015)\" height=\"168\" width=\"300\"   lo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" fetchpriority=\"auto\" data-attachment-id=\"1235159360\" data-wp-size=\"nova_size__sixteenbynine_small_cropped\"\/><\/a>  <a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/features\/interviews\/little-amelie-or-the-character-of-rain-directors-interview-1235157831\/\" title=\"\" target=\"_self\" rel=\"noopener\" data-card-index=\"1\" data-post-id=\"1235157831\"><img src=\"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/11\/1762761312_924_littleamelie1.png\" alt=\"&quot;Little Am&#xE9;lie or the Character of Rain&quot;\" height=\"168\" width=\"300\"   lo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" fetchpriority=\"auto\" data-attachment-id=\"1235157886\" data-wp-size=\"nova_size__sixteenbynine_small_cropped\"\/><\/a> <\/p>\n<p>The evening also honored legendary documentarian Ken Burns, who received the Critics Choice Impact Award, which was presented by acclaimed actor Christine Baranski; and\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/criticism\/movies\/folktales-review-heidi-ewing-rachel-grady-1235085574\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">visionary \u201cFolktales\u201d filmmakers Heidi Ewing and Rachel Grady<\/a>, who received the CCA\u2019s Pennebaker Award (formerly the Critics Choice Lifetime Achievement Award), presented to them by Pennebaker\u2019s widow and collaborator, Chris Hegedus.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cTen years in, and the art of documentary storytelling has never been more vital or vibrant,\u201d said\u00a0Christopher Campbell, Vice President of Documentary at the Critics Choice Association in an official statement. \u201cThis year\u2019s filmmakers show, through their creativity and courage, just how powerful documentaries can be in shaping our view of the world.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The <a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/t\/critics-choice-documentary-awards-2\/\" id=\"auto-tag_critics-choice-documentary-awards-2\" data-tag=\"critics-choice-documentary-awards-2\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Critics Choice Documentary Awards<\/a> honors the year\u2019s finest achievements in documentaries released in theaters, on\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.indiewire.com\/t\/tv\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">TV<\/a>, and on major digital platforms, as determined by the voting of qualified CCA members (at IndieWire, that includes yours truly, David Ehrlich, Anne Thompson, and Marcus Jones). Nominations were determined by the voting of qualified CCA members with expertise in the documentary field. The 10th annual awards ceremony was produced by Bob Bain of Bob Bain Productions and Joey Berlin of Berlin Entertainment.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Check out the full list of this year\u2019s winners below.
